House For Sale £230,000
Melrose Drive, Crewe


Description
Stephenson Browne are proud to present this IMMACULATELY PRESENTED modern three bedroom property WITH NO ONWARD CHAIN! With many improvements made by the current owner including but not limited to a new driveway which provides ample off road parking, landscaping to the garden, oak veneer doors throughout, remote controlled gates and full redecoration, making a most wonderful and comfortable home. The accommodation briefly comprises of a welcoming entrance hall, spacious lounge with bay window, a delightful and stylish kitchen diner which leads on to the conservatory overlooking the beautiful rear garden. To the first floor there are three well proportioned bedrooms and the good size family bathroom completes the accommodation. Externally, the property is tucked away in the corner of a quiet cul de sac in a well regarded location close to many local amenities such as shops, pubs, petrol stations and major employers such as Bentley Motors and Leighton Hospital. Entrance Hall - Double glazed entrance door. Double glazed window to the side elevation. Radiator. Wood effect flooring.

Lounge - 4.161 x 4.209 (max) (13'7" x 13'9" (max)) - Double glazed bay window to the front elevation. Feature fire surround with electric fire as fitted. Radiator. Wood effect flooring. Oak veneer glazed door leading into the kitchen diner.

Kitchen/Dining Room - 5.249 x 2.297 (17'2" x 7'6") - Double glazed window to the rear elevation. Having a range of wall and base units with worktop over. Stainless steel sink with drainer adjacent. Built in electric oven. Gas hob with stainless steel extractor above. Integrated fridge freezer. Integrated slimline dishwasher. Space and plumbing for a washing machine. Wood effect flooring. Radiator to the dining area. Under stairs storage.

Conservatory - 2.755 x 2.138 (9'0" x 7'0") - Double glazed conservatory. Radiator. French doors leading to the rear garden. Wood effect flooring.

Stairs To First Floor - Modesty double glazed window to the side elevation. Loft access.

Bedroom One - 3.015 x 2.903 (9'10" x 9'6") - Double glazed window to the front elevation. Radiator.

Bedroom Two - 2.861 x 3.026 (9'4" x 9'11") - Double glazed window to the rear elevation. Radiator.

Bedroom Three - 2.378 x 2.353 (7'9" x 7'8") - Double glazed window to the rear elevation. Radiator. Wood effect flooring.

Bathroom - Modesty double glazed window to the front elevation. Panelled bath with shower as fitted and glass screen. Pedestal wash hand basin. Low level W.C. Complementary tiling. Radiator. Airing cupboard housing the central heating boiler. Tiled floor.

Externally - The property is tucked away in the corner of a quiet cul de sac and is accessed over a private driveway providing ample off road parking. There are remote controlled gates to the side which beyond provides further parking and access to the rear garden which is fully enclosed. There is a neat lawned area and extensive stone patios giving a delightful space to enjoy the warmer months. With mature shrubs and hedging and space for a large garden shed.

Council Tax - Band B.

Tenure - We understand from the vendor that the property is freehold. We would however recommend that your solicitor check the tenure prior to exchange of contracts.
